Megathread | FY26 Government Shutdown: Week 3 Edition

Status: 🛑Lapse in FY26 Federal Appropriations – Shutdown Ongoing

The FY26 government shutdown, which began on October 1, 2025, continues into its third week after Congress failed to reach an agreement on a continuing resolution (CR) or full-year appropriations.

🔔 What You Need to Know:

  • Shutdown start: 1 October 2025
  • No FY26 appropriations: Agencies running under contingency plans with limited staffing to support functions protecting human life or protection of property.
  • Excepted employees: Reporting without pay
  • Non-excepted employees: Furloughed without pay
  • Pay: 31 U.S.C. 1341(c) provides for retroactive pay of excepted and furloughed employees once appropriations have been enacted.

Just posting out of frustration. My agency started with pretty much everyone furloughed. Then as non-essential work began piling up they started to bring folks in. The thing is it’s for a day. They bring us in, we do some work and then by that afternoon we are furloughed again. Wait a week and we are excepted for another day. Rinse repeat.

My work isn’t even essential, I’m coming in tomorrow for example to help with a new project that is a pilot. Hardly essential at all. I fully expect by the afternoon to be furloughed again for the rest of the week. How is that even legal? Extremely frustrating.
